2022-12-05xen-netfront: Fix NULL sring after live migrationLin Liu
A NAPI is setup for each network sring to poll data to kernel The sring with source host is destroyed before live migration and new sring with target host is setup after live migration. The NAPI for the old sring is not deleted until setup new sring with target host after migration. With busy_poll/busy_read enabled, the NAPI can be polled before got deleted when resume VM. 2022-12-04Revert "mm: align larger anonymous mappings on THP boundaries"Linus Torvalds
This reverts commit f35b5d7d676e59e401690b678cd3cfec5e785c23. It has been reported to cause huge performance regressions on some loads (will-it-scale.per_process_ops, but also building the kernel with clang). The commit did speed up gcc builds by a small amount, so it's not an unambiguous regression, but until the big regressions are understood, let's revert it. 2022-12-04char: tpm: Protect tpm_pm_suspend with locksJan Dabros
Currently tpm transactions are executed unconditionally in tpm_pm_suspend() function, which may lead to races with other tpm accessors in the system. Specifically, the hw_random tpm driver makes use of tpm_get_random(), and this function is called in a loop from a kthread, which means it's not frozen alongside userspace, and so can race with the work done during system suspend: tpm tpm0: tpm_transmit: tpm_recv: error -52 tpm tpm0: invalid TPM_STS.x 0xff, dumping stack for forensics CPU: 0 PID: 1 Comm: init Not tainted 6.1.0-rc5+ #135 Hardware name: QEMU Standard PC (Q35 + ICH9, 2009), BIOS 1.16.0-20220807_005459-localhost 04/01/2014 Call Trace: tpm_tis_status.cold+0x19/0x20 tpm_transmit+0x13b/0x390 tpm_transmit_cmd+0x20/0x80 tpm1_pm_suspend+0xa6/0x110 tpm_pm_suspend+0x53/0x80 __pnp_bus_suspend+0x35/0xe0 __device_suspend+0x10f/0x350 Fix this by calling tpm_try_get_ops(), which itself is a wrapper around tpm_chip_start(), but takes the appropriate mutex. 2022-12-04drm/shmem-helper: Avoid vm_open error pathsRob Clark
vm_open() is not allowed to fail. Fortunately we are guaranteed that the pages are already pinned, thanks to the initial mmap which is now being cloned into a forked process, and only need to increment the refcnt. So just increment it directly. Previously if a signal was delivered at the wrong time to the forking process, the mutex_lock_interruptible() could fail resulting in the pages_use_count not being incremented. 2022-12-02x86/bugs: Make sure MSR_SPEC_CTRL is updated properly upon resume from S3Pawan Gupta
The "force" argument to write_spec_ctrl_current() is currently ambiguous as it does not guarantee the MSR write. This is due to the optimization that writes to the MSR happen only when the new value differs from the cached value. This is fine in most cases, but breaks for S3 resume when the cached MSR value gets out of sync with the hardware MSR value due to S3 resetting it. When x86_spec_ctrl_current is same as x86_spec_ctrl_base, the MSR write is skipped. Which results in SPEC_CTRL mitigations not getting restored. Move the MSR write from write_spec_ctrl_current() to a new function that unconditionally writes to the MSR. Update the callers accordingly and rename functions. 2022-12-02v4l2: don't fall back to follow_pfn() if pin_user_pages_fast() failsLinus Torvalds
The V4L2_MEMORY_USERPTR interface is long deprecated and shouldn't be used (and is discouraged for any modern v4l drivers). And Seth Jenkins points out that the fallback to VM_PFNMAP/VM_IO is fundamentally racy and dangerous. Note that it's not even a case that should trigger, since any normal user pointer logic ends up just using the pin_user_pages_fast() call that does the proper page reference counting. That's not the problem case, only if you try to use special device mappings do you have any issues. Normally I'd just remove this during the merge window, but since Seth pointed out the problem cases, we really want to know as soon as possible if there are actually any users of this odd special case of a legacy interface. Neither Hans nor Mauro seem to think that such mis-uses of the old legacy interface should exist. As Mauro says: "See, V4L2 has actually 4 streaming APIs: - Kernel-allocated mmap (usually referred simply as just mmap); - USERPTR mmap; - read(); - dmabuf; The USERPTR is one of the oldest way to use it, coming from V4L version 1 times, and by far the least used one" And Hans chimed in on the USERPTR interface: "To be honest, I wouldn't mind if it goes away completely, but that's a bit of a pipe dream right now" but while removing this legacy interface entirely may be a pipe dream we can at least try to remove the unlikely (and actively broken) case of using special device mappings for USERPTR accesses. This replaces it with a WARN_ONCE() that we can remove once we've hopefully confirmed that no actual users exist. NOTE! Longer term, this means that a 'struct frame_vector' only ever contains proper page pointers, and all the games we have with converting them to pages can go away (grep for 'frame_vector_to_pages()' and the uses of 'vec->is_pfns'). But this is just the first step, to verify that this code really is all dead, and do so as quickly as possible. 2022-12-02Bluetooth: silence a dmesg error message in hci_request.cMateusz Jończyk
On kernel 6.1-rcX, I have been getting the following dmesg error message on every boot, resume from suspend and rfkill unblock of the Bluetooth device: Bluetooth: hci0: HCI_REQ-0xfcf0 After some investigation, it turned out to be caused by commit dd50a864ffae ("Bluetooth: Delete unreferenced hci_request code") which modified hci_req_add() in net/bluetooth/hci_request.c to always print an error message when it is executed. In my case, the function was executed by msft_set_filter_enable() in net/bluetooth/msft.c, which provides support for Microsoft vendor opcodes. As explained by Brian Gix, "the error gets logged because it is using a deprecated (but still working) mechanism to issue HCI opcodes" [1]. So this is just a debugging tool to show that a deprecated function is executed. As such, it should not be included in the mainline kernel. See for example commit 771c035372a0 ("deprecate the '__deprecated' attribute warnings entirely and for good") Additionally, this error message is cryptic and the user is not able to do anything about it.
